Com Hem to merge with Tele2
Wednesday, January 10th, 2018
Tele2 and Com Hem combining to create leading integrated connectivity provider
STOCKHOLM — Tele2 Group, (Nasdaq Stockholm: TEL2 A and TEL2 B) and Com Hem Holding AB, (Nasdaq Stockholm: COMH) today jointly announced that the Board of Directors of Tele2 AB (publ) (“Tele2”) and the Board of Directors of Com Hem Holding AB (publ) (“Com Hem”) have agreed on a combination of Tele2 and Com Hem through a statutory merger in accordance with the Swedish Companies Act (the “Merger”), creating a leading integrated connectivity provider referred to in the announcement as the “Combined Company” or “Enlarged Tele2”. The Merger will be implemented by Tele2 absorbing Com Hem.
